shoes vincent van goghIn Shoes, Vincent Van Gogh abandons the brightness of his landscapes to immerse himself in the tangible simplicity of everyday life. These worn shoes, an unconventional subject, become, through his post impressionist eye, a symbol of human life, with its struggles and perseverance.
